Index: src/core/SkSpecialSurface.cpp |
diff --git a/src/core/SkSpecialSurface.cpp b/src/core/SkSpecialSurface.cpp |
index 548552cc93a7aecbe0f8fc8a6644bdb9dc284fc5..ef82c7dd184364e2a7c686d1f26303d36937f411 100644 |
--- a/src/core/SkSpecialSurface.cpp |
+++ b/src/core/SkSpecialSurface.cpp |
@@ -126,7 +126,9 @@ public: |
~SkSpecialSurface_Gpu() override { } |
SkSpecialImage* onNewImageSnapshot() override { |
- return SkSpecialImage::NewFromGpu(this->subset(), fTexture); |
+ return SkSpecialImage::NewFromGpu(this->subset(), |
+ kNeedNewImageUniqueID_SpecialImage, |
+ fTexture); |
} |
private: |